1976 Ferrari 308 vs. 2009 Suzuki SX4

To start off, 2009 Suzuki SX4 is newer by 33 year(s). Which means there will be less support and parts availability for 1976 Ferrari 308. In addition, the cost of maintenance, including insurance, on 1976 Ferrari 308 would be higher. At 2,927 cc (8 cylinders), 1976 Ferrari 308 is equipped with a bigger engine. In terms of performance, 1976 Ferrari 308 (247 HP @ 7700 RPM) has 105 more horse power than 2009 Suzuki SX4. (142 HP @ 5800 RPM). In normal driving conditions, 1976 Ferrari 308 should accelerate faster than 2009 Suzuki SX4. With that said, vehicle weight also plays an important factor in acceleration. 1976 Ferrari 308 weights approximately 70 kg more than 2009 Suzuki SX4. So despite on having greater horse power, its additional weight may have an impact towards its acceleration in comparison.

Because 1976 Ferrari 308 is rear wheel drive (RWD), it offers better handling in dry conditions; in addition, if you are looking to drift, it will be much easier to do with 1976 Ferrari 308. However, in wet, icy, snow, or gravel driving conditions, 2009 Suzuki SX4, being front wheel drive (FWD), will offer much better control with better grip. With that said, do keep in mind that many other factors such as speed and the wear on your tires can also have significant impact on traction and control. Let's talk about torque, 1976 Ferrari 308 (290 Nm @ 5500 RPM) has 154 more torque (in Nm) than 2009 Suzuki SX4. (136 Nm @ 3500 RPM). This means 1976 Ferrari 308 will have an easier job in driving up hills or pulling heavy equipment than 2009 Suzuki SX4.
